- the utility model relates to an electronic pen, in particular to an electronic pen using an ultra-capacitor for an electronic whiteboard.
- the electronic pen used in the electronic whiteboard needs to process the sensor and the switching signal, and transmits the signal through the light emitting tube or the radio frequency transmitting component, so there must be a power supply.
- the prior art practice is to use a disposable battery or a rechargeable battery as a power source.
- ordinary batteries or rechargeable batteries has the following disadvantages: 1. Ordinary batteries or rechargeable batteries have serious environmental pollution during production and after disposal; 2. Ordinary batteries are expensive to use as consumables, in order to facilitate battery replacement The structure is more complicated; 3. The battery has hidden dangers of transportation and storage; 4. The rechargeable battery has a short service life, and the capacity is rapidly decreased in the later stage of use.
- Supercapacitors also known as farad capacitors and battery capacitors, are electric double layer capacitors. Their main features are: large capacity, fast charging speed, long cycle life, no memory effect, high energy conversion efficiency, higher power density than batteries, and products. There is no pollution in the composition, production, use, storage, and dismantling of raw materials.
- the electronic pen using the supercapacitor of the present invention introduces a super capacitor to replace the battery as a power source of the pen, and realizes charging through a socket or a charging cable.
- An electronic pen using a supercapacitor comprising a casing, a control circuit board, and a signal transmitter, characterized in that it further comprises one or a group of super capacitors connected to the control circuit board for power supply.
- the above-described electronic pen using a supercapacitor further characterized in that it further comprises a power socket connected to the control circuit board for charging the super capacitor; or a charging coil is connected to the control circuit board Charging the supercapacitor.
- the electronic pen provided by the utility model using the super capacitor has the beneficial effects: since the battery is not used, the pollution hazard is avoided, and there is no consumable cost, and the safety hazard of transportation and storage is also avoided. Because the performance of the supercapacitor is very stable, and the number of charge and discharge times is almost infinite, the life of the pen is long; since the battery replacement is not necessary, the structure of the pen is simple; in addition, the weight of the supercapacitor is much smaller than that of the same volume, so The pen is light in weight.

- Fig. 2 is a circuit block diagram of the electronic pen of the above embodiment.
- the power socket 5 is a Mini USB socket, and its VBus pin is connected to a constant current circuit 6, and its constant current output can safely charge the super capacitor 4;
- the super capacitor 4 is composed of two 15 farads.
- a supercapacitor having a working voltage of 2.7 V is connected in series; the anode of the supercapacitor 4 is connected to a high efficiency DC/DC voltage converting circuit 7, thereby outputting a stable voltage of about 2 V for the signal detecting transmitting circuit 8 to operate.
- the signal detecting transmitting circuit 8 described therein is a signal detecting transmitting circuit in the prior art electronic pen.
- the output current of the constant current circuit 6 is set to about 400 mA, and the maximum operating current of the signal pen is about 50 mA.
- the USB pen is charged by the USB port of the computer for 1 minute, and the electronic pen can be continuously operated. About 1000 seconds, and the actual working time of the pen is about 1/10 to 1/3 of the total usage time, so the 1 minute charging can be used for the electronic pen for more than 1 hour, which is completely practical.
- the charging is performed by means of a Mini USB socket, which is structurally clean and low in cost, and is convenient for quick charging by a PC or a notebook computer.

- other sockets can also be used.
- an electrode can be arranged on the outer side of the pen case, and a charging stand is provided.
- a probe is arranged on the charging stand, and the pen is inserted into the charging stand, so that the probe of the charging stand is in contact with the electrode on the pen.
- Charging It is also possible to set a charging cable ⁇ in the pen, and connect it to the circuit board instead of the above charging socket.
- a charging stand capable of generating an alternating electromagnetic field is additionally provided, and the pen is inserted into the charging seat during charging, so that the charging wire in the pen passes through the electromagnetic Coupling produces current, after Instruction manual
- the rectification is performed to charge the supercapacitor.
